SMI reports global interest at Labelexpo Europe 2015
SMI Coated Products, an Indian pressure-sensitive substrate manufacturer, has reported a successful Labelexpo Europe 2015, with enquiries received from all parts of the world including Europe, South America, the UAE, Australia, New Zealand, Argentina, Africa and South East Asia.
Rohit Mehta, director at SMI Coated products, said: ‘At the show floor, we saw particularly interest in our filmic labelstock, tire and battery labels, and direct cool contact labels for fruits and vegetables.’
For the first time ever at Labelexpo Europe, the company exhibited its range of labelstock applications on different products ,which generated a high level of interest. ‘There is always some language barrier that one faces at global exhibitions. That’s why live application of labelstock on a product attracts more footfall than just a brochure,’ Mehta said.
Ajay Mehta, managing director of SMI Coated Products, spoke of the company’s filmic labelstock range, and said: ‘We have been manufacturing filmic labelstock for the last 10 years but not many printers are aware of the complete product portfolio we offer. Like all other labelstock solutions, we customize filmic labelstock as well, and have received very good feedback from the market. Our friends in the industry are very happy to become aware of these products.’
The company also handed out catalogs and a product specification sheet to printers to help them better understanding the labelstock they need to use for their respective industries.
The catalog features details of commonly used PP, PET and PE films along with suitable applications of each product, guidelines of selecting the right product and their test methods. The product specification sheet carries detailed description of new films along with their samples.
Ajay Mehta noted that SMI Coated Products was the first company in the world to ship an increased quantity of labelstock in one container, and said, where other companies were shipping 80,000 sq m of labelstock in one container SMI Coated Products was shipping 135,000 sq m. ‘It not only made us logistically sustainable but also gave us a competitive edge in the global market.’
